Types of Paralysis in Personal Injury Cases

Paralysis can manifest in various forms, each with unique challenges and care requirements:

  • Monoplegia: Affects one limb, typically an arm or leg
  • Hemiplegia: Affects one side of the body
  • Paraplegia: Affects both legs and sometimes parts of the trunk
  • Quadriplegia/Tetraplegia: Affects all four limbs and typically the entire body below the neck
  • Diplegia: Affects the same area on both sides of the body
  • Triplegia: Affects three limbs
Common Causes of Paralysis in Personal Injury Claims

Paralysis can result from various incidents that may form the basis of a personal injury claim:

  1. Motor Vehicle Accidents: Car, motorcycle, and truck collisions are leading causes of spinal cord injuries
  2. Falls: Particularly from heights at construction sites or due to unsafe property conditions
  3. Medical Malpractice: Surgical errors, anesthesia mistakes, or birth injuries
  4. Sports Injuries: Particularly in high-impact sports without proper safety protocols
  5. Acts of Violence: Including gunshot wounds or assault
  6. Defective Products: Products that malfunction and cause spinal or brain injuries

Calculating Damages

Proper calculation of damages must account for:

  • Current and future medical expenses
  • Rehabilitation costs
  • Home and vehicle modifications
  • Lost income and earning capacity
  • Pain and suffering
  • Loss of enjoyment of life
  • Emotional distress

Research and Statistics on Paralysis

According to research from the Christopher & Dana Reeve Foundation:

  • Nearly 5.4 million people in the U.S. live with paralysis
  • The lifetime cost of living with paralysis can range from $1.5 million to over $4.8 million, depending on severity and age at injury
  • Vehicle accidents cause approximately 38% of spinal cord injuries
  • Falls cause about 30% of spinal cord injuries
